Toy Wishes Hot Dozen Toys for 2007
On Oct 2, Toy Wishes Magazine released their hot dozen toys for 2007. The staff predicts the toys that will be must haves for the holidays. This years list has quite a few consumer electronics products with 7 of the 12 toys having a screen or monitor (compated to only 2 of last year’s hot dozen toys). The average price of the high end toys is down too. Last year there were 3 hot toys that were $250 and over (Nintendo Wii, Butterscotch Pony, and Lego Mindstorms NXT). This year all of the hot dozen toys are under $100. That’s good news for parents on a budget! So here they are:
Fisher Price Smart Cycle – Ages 3 to 6 – This is a plug and play TV game for pre-schoolers. The games reinforce preschool concepts like letters, numbers, shapes and colors. The child rides the bicycle and pedals through various environments. It comes with Learning Journey software and additional themes can be purchased including Dora’s Jungle Safari, Sponge Bob’s Ocean Adventures, Hotwheels, Barbie, Space and Dinoland. Hannah Montana Singing Dolls and Pop Star Stage. Hannah Montana is so popular! There are two version of the Hannah Montana Singing Doll. Hannah in her black outfit sings “Best of Both Worlds.” Hannah in her blue outfit sings “The Other Side of Me.” The Pop Stage is sold separately and is a plug in for an iPod or MP3 player as well as as a stage with working microphone. Hasbro Transformers Ultimate Bumblebee Figure and Transformers Arm Blasters. Toy Wishes actually named two Transformers toys here as part of the hot dozen and referred to all of the Transformers toys as being hot for the holidays! The Ultimate Bumblebee Figure is half Camaro and half robot. Great combination and innovative design! The Transformers Arm Blasters convert from an air vehicle and a truck to soft dart blaster! The American Idol Talent Challenge - Working microphone, mixer, and 12 songs – It plugs into the TV and uses a DVD. Your friends can rate you with the DVD remote and you’ll hear reactions from Randy, Paula, and Simon. Fun for ages 8 and up.
Barbie Girls – A cool Barbie doll and MP3 player that connects to the computer and unlocks a virtual world at barbiegirls.com. Ages 6 and up.
Eye-Clops is an electronic magnifier that plugs into the TV and magnifies 200 times. Take a look at bugs or anything you want to explore.
Aqua Dots Super Studio is a cool activity set to make decorations, light catchers and anything you can imagine.

Nerf N Strike Disc Shot – Nerf games are always safe and fun. This one has foam discs that launch with a wireless remote. Ages 8 and up.
Rubik’s Revolution – A new version of the Rubik’s cube puzzle. Includes 6 fast paced electronic games.
Spotz – A creative activity toy designed for tweens. Make cool collectibles with pictures in the Spotz Maker.
SwypeOut Online Battle Racing – Connect the USB scanner to a secure website and swipe collectible trading cards to power up for all kinds of thrilling races.
